Highlights

  • Terraced Rice Fields: Trek through stunning, UNESCO-recognized terraced fields, especially breathtaking during harvest (Sept-Oct) or water-filled seasons (May-June).
  • Authentic Ethnic Culture: Immerse in the daily life of the H’mong, Dao, Tay, and Nung tribes, visit traditional villages, and learn about their customs and handicrafts.
  • Remote & Untouched Landscapes: Explore hidden trails far from mass tourism, passing waterfalls, bamboo forests, and misty valleys.
  • Homestay Experiences: Stay with local families, enjoy home-cooked mountain cuisine, and experience warm Highland hospitality.

Description

4 Days Trekking in Hoang Su Phi is intended for travellers who wish to visit Hoang Su Phi and experience local culture and tradition while staying in simple homestay accommodation and eating as local’s do. The itinerary is designed that you can get an essence of rural Hoang Su Phi and it’s way of living. Most of ethnic people settled in Hoang Su Phi is red Dzao. This unique 4 Days Trekking in Hoang Su Phi will surely satisfy the travellers who wish to witness and feel vibrant Hoang Su Phi tradition in simplistic.

4 Days Trekking in Hoang Su Phi starts from Thong Nguyen , a small town. The end point of trekking route is Ban Luoc.

In the morning, Our diver will pick you up at your hotel and drive to North Vietnam. After leaving the Red River Delta, we travel through a hill territory. Mountains and rice terraces will appear after a few hours of driving. In the afternoon, arrive in Thong Nguyen which is small village of Hoang Su Phi. We will have 2 hours trekking (3 km) to the Nam Hong village where we stay to night. Nam Hong is a small remote village of the Red Dao ethnic group.

Check in bungalows which are built by bamboo and wood, and thatch. After that, walk around the village to enjoy a breathtaking mountain with rice terraces. Have dinner and overnight at Hoang Su Phi Bungalow. In the everning, take part in the traditional and culture music show of ethnic groups around Hoang Su Phi. 

After breakfast, we will enjoy climbing up and down to the mountains through beautiful rice terraces, then we reach the village of Nam Khoa of Dao Man Ta Pan. Enjoy lunch at homestay.

Continue walking through some of the landscapes listed as the National Natural Heritage. Depending on the season, we can see different farming activities: plow, transplant or harvest rice. In the afternoon, we arrive at village of Nam Son inhabited by the Dao Ao Dai (long tunic). Here, you can see crafted products such as, silver jewels, cotton as material and indigo remained as Dao Man Ta Pan, Dao Ao Dai people are distinguished by their traditional dress and hair style of the women. Enjoy dinner at a homestay of Dao Ao Dai. (15km - 5,6 hours)

After breakfast, then take a longer walk than yesterday when we are moving on ascending paths. We then will enter a remote and wild area that offers superb views. Have lunch at homestay of Red Dao in Doan Ket village.

In the afternoon, continue to walk in grandiose scenery of terraced rice fields stretching as far as the eye can see. Have dinner and overnight at the Nungs or Dao Ao Dai ethnic group in Tan Phong village. (15km - 5,6 hours)

We will start our trekking day after breakfast and we will have lunch on the way. Next, continue trekking through beautiful landscapes of terraced rice fields to arrive Ban Luoc village where car is waiting for our trip back to Hanoi. (7km - 3 hours)

The trekking level is moderate. You’ll walk 5–7 hours a day on mountain trails, rice terraces, and rural paths. A basic level of fitness is required, but no prior trekking experience is necessary.

You’ll stay in a mix of local ethnic minority homestays – some with private bungalows and others with more traditional shared stilt houses. We do our best to arrange private rooms whenever available. All accommodations are clean and comfortable, with basic amenities. Mattresses, blankets, and mosquito nets are provided.

The trek is not recommended for young children under 10, due to the long walking distances and rural conditions. Teens aged 12+ can join if physically fit.

Yes! Solo travelers are welcome. You can join a small group or book a private trek if preferred (at an additional cost).

The best time is from May to October, especially during the rice terrace season (May–June for planting, September–October for harvest). However, the trek can be done year-round with varying scenery.
